Transaction 54220cedfba17c69a143e07bc8ee1190209fb7d88620a847ea846a9c2350ba8e
1 Input
1 Output
-
54220cedfba17c69a143e07bc8ee1190209fb7d88620a847ea846a9c2350ba8e:0
- value
- 12008563
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52a68a507c55ed7645c59aca60cb4a3c4de724f1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Y1v9qViWQX84WWGjNJVyEryYYPXMst5g